Before applying for your mortgage, you should go over your credit report to see if you have things in order. There are stricter standards these days when it comes to applying for a mortgage, so keep that rating clean as much as you can so you can qualify for the ideal mortgage terms.
If your home is not worth as much as what you owe, refinancing it is a possibility. A program known as HARP has been modified, allowing a greater number of homeowners to refinance. You should talk to your mortgage provider if you think this program would apply to your situation. If your lender won’t help you, move on to one who will.
Make sure your credit rating is the best it can be before applying for a mortgage. Lenders will study your personal credit history to make sure that you are not a bad risk. If your credit is bad, do whatever you can to repair it to avoid having your loan application denied.
It is likely that your mortgage lender will require a down payment. In years gone by, some lenders didn’t ask for down payments, but those days are mostly over. You should find out how much you need to put down early on, so there are no surprises later.

Prior to submitting an application for a mortgage, prepare all documents that will be needed. Lenders need to see them before submitting your application. Some of them include W2s, bank statements, pay stubs and your income tax returns for the past few years. Being organized will help the process move along smoother.

If you are having problems with your mortgage, seek help. There are a lot of credit counselors out there. Make sure you pick a reputable one. HUD will provide counseling anywhere across the nation. Counselors approved by HUD can often help you prevent foreclosure. Call HUD or look online for their office locations.

When mortgage brokers are looking at your credit report, it is more beneficial to have low balances on several different accounts than it is to have a large balance on one or two credit cards. Be sure the balance is less than half of the limit on the card. Getting your balances to 30 percent or less of the total available is even better.

Balloon mortgages are among the easiest loans to get approved.This kind of a loan has a term that’s shorter, and the amount owed will need to be refinanced once the loan term expires. This is risky due to possible increases in rates can change or detrimental changes to your financial situation can get worse.

A good credit score will better your offers. Get your credit scores from all the three big agencies and make sure there are no errors on the reports for errors. Banks usually avoid consumers with a credit score of less than 620 today.
